    Edinburgh Castle

    A popular relaxed and unpretentious affair, the Edinburgh Castle does bands on a dedicated stage as well as a largeish beer garden. A large range of countries are on offer as far as beer goes and expect to see beer being served by the jug, share plates and great live music.

    The Sporting Club Hotel

    The Sporting Club Hotel is opened to the public Monday through to Thursday from 4pm ’til late and Friday through to Sunday at 2pm ’til late. Located on Weston Street, just off Sydney Rd behind Barkly Square,The Sporting Club brings you some amazing delights from their kitchen with specials throughout the week. Dining is available from Open every day in either the candle lit front bar or dining room and not one, but two beer gardens. The bar also features live local music on Thurs, Friday, Saturday nights and Sunday afternoons.     Union Hotel

    UHB is getting everything right from the great draught beer, interesting food priced perfectly, and a feel that encourages families to come and share a communal venue.

    The bar is old fashioned, straight out of the 60’s, and is easy to sit at while completing your cryptic – at least 3 people were attempting a palindrome in Eden (answer: Eve, the only cryptic clue I have solved) as the recorded music played in the background.

    A small stage for live music, a regular feature at the Union, a smaller ante room (space for 10 or so to dine) a larger dining room for the masses, with sufficient kitsch dotted around the pub sets it up comfortably.

    The beer garden is smallish, with shed like shelter. Table service, yep, and that inexact component of hospitality – ambience – is in abundance.

    The food, a mix of traditional, with a surprise or two. All tastes are catered for, with mains priced in the high teens-low 20s.

    The Penny Black

    “THE PENNY BLACK…made in Brunswick”

    The Penny Black is pleased to present some of the best live music in Melbourne. With a stage inside, and DJ’s in the beer garden, we have something for everyone.
    If you would like to hire the entire venue, the dining room can seat up to 100 people or if you would like a more casual cocktail style function, the room can hold up to 250 people. To book the whole space exclusively for your function we do ask for a minimum spend. The space can also facilitate a live band or a DJ.

My Aeon

My Aeon in Sydney Road, Brunswick has become Melbourne’s true underground electronic venue.
Comprising of a lounge/ bar at the front of the venue and a dj area with an outline sound system. Our two courtyards with open fire place and more dj’s in exposed air gives this venue its uniqueness.
My Aeon has a relaxed vibe that surrounds the venue and its people. The emphasis is on underground music of the highest quality from Melbourne’s leading dj’s and producers.
